My first car was a 66 Chevy Impala handed down from my older brother, to my mom, to me. When my brother was in his 2nd hitch in the Navy, he was stationed in Charleston, SC and bought a new Impala coupe, medium blue with black vinyl interior, 283 V8, powerglide 2-speed auto trans, and A/C. Without knowing it, my dad bought a nearly identical car back home in Ohio, except without A/C. When my brother left the Navy and joined the Merchant Marine, the car stayed at our house for months at a time and my mom started driving it. Because of the A/C, the antenna on his car was located in the back instead of the front. Aside from the sequential license plate numbers, that was the only way to tell the cars apart in the driveway.
